#0105DF Color
#0105DF is rgb(1, 5, 223) in RGB, hsl(239, 99%, 44%) in HSL, and about cmyk(100%, 98%, 0%, 13%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Ultramarine Blue(caran D'ache) (#2111EF),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 4.98.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#0105DF Channel Values
How #0105DF bre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 1 · G 5 · B 223 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 239° · S 99% · L 44%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 239° · S 100% · V 87%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 100% · M 98% · Y 0% · K 13%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 10.05:1 vs white · 2.09: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#0105DF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#0105DF?
#0105DF is a mid-tone blue — rgb(1, 5, 223) in RGB and hsl(239, 99%, 44%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Ultramarine Blue(caran D'ache) (#2111EF),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 4.98.
What is the RGB value of #0105DF?
#0105DF is rgb(1, 5, 223) — red 1, green 5, and blue 223 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#0105DF?
#0105DF converts to approximately cmyk(100%, 98%, 0%, 13%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#0105DF be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#0105DF scores 10.05:1 against white and 2.09: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#0105DF as a CSS color keyword?
No. #0105DF is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is mediumblue (#0000CD) at a CIE76 distance of 6.9,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
